Discover Proceq's incredible milestones that have helped shape the NDT industry

Proceq, a Screening Eagle brand and leading manufacturer of portable non-destructive testing (NDT) technologies, is proud to be celebrating its 70th anniversary this year. Founded on the 8th of April, 1954, by Antonio Brandestini, the name Proceq was derived from the words ‘processes’ and ‘equipment’.

Check out the milestones so far.

1954 - Proceq opened in Zurich, Switzerland with the Schmidt, the world’s first rebound hammer, as its pioneering product.

1975 - The Leeb hardness testing method was invented at Proceq by engineer Dietmar Leeb and Dr. Brandestini. Soon after, Proceq launched Equotip as the official brand name for their portable hardness testers.

1980’s - This was a significant decade for rebar detection and concrete cover assessment as Proceq launched the first Profometer rebar locator and cover meters to the market with great success.

1994 - Proceq was first certified to ISO 9001 standards that guarantee the quality of processes, products and services.

2004 - The Canin corrosion analyzing instrument was manufactured by Proceq for the measurement of corrosion potential and electrical resistivity – a big step in the industry.

2007 - Proceq launched the next generation NDT concrete rebound hammer, the Silver Schmidt, for compressive strength testing of concrete.

2008 - Proceq launched the Profoscope, a portable rebar detector and cover meter combined, with a mid-point feature that was unique to the market at the time.

2009 - Proceq aquired Pundit and later launched the popular Pundit Lab and Pundit Lab+, that were the first Proceq products to be developed using a new generation and design-protected Touchscreen Unit.

2013 - The Resipod family, a complete solution for concrete durability testing, was launched this year by Proceq. The same year, the company launched the DY-2 family of pull-off adhesion testers which have since become indispensable for diagnosing structural damage to buildings and testing concrete repairs.

2014 - Proceq introduced the Rock Schmidt rebound hammer specifically for rock testing. The company also delivered yet another solution to a growing problem with the launch of Carboteq, the world's only handheld device to measure the wear of carbon ceramic brake discs.

2016 - Proceq launched the world’s first full Internet of Things (IoT) portable hardness testing solution, Equotip Live. This was the biggest innovation in hardness testing since the initial launch of Equotip.

2017 - The Proceq Global Summit marked a significant advancement in ground penetrating radar (GPR) with the announcement of the Proceq GPR Live. For the first time in the industry, the Proceq GPR Live solved some of the most challenging pain points including limited detection, ease-of-use, and portabillity.

2018 - Proceq acquired Zehntner GmbH Testing Instruments, a leading Swiss-based manufacturer of retroreflectometers for road marking and sign visibility testing, glossmeters and other surface testing products.

2019 - The Chairman of Proceq’s parent company Tectus Group, Bruno Valsangiacomo, and founding partner of Tectus Dreamlab, Marcel Poser, founded Screening Eagle Technologies- a platform revolutionizing infrastructure asset assessment- with a mission to protect the built world with sensors, software and data.

Screening Eagle Technologies, together with its two subsidaries, Proceq and Dreamlab unveiled not one, but six new solutions during 2019; including the Pundit ultrasonic concrete imaging system, Proceq GP8800 compact GPR and GS8000 subsurface mapping system, Proceq UT8000 flaw detector, Silver Schmidt OS8200 rebound hammer, and Zehntner ZG8000 gloss meter.

2020 - Screening Eagle’s Proceq expanded its paper testing portfolio with the takeover of sales for Tapio paper testing instruments. The company also launched AI-powered INSPECT software to digitize the entire asset inspection and management process, with seamless integration of Proceq sensors.

2021 – Industry leading GPR data post-processing software, GPR-Slice joins forces with Screening Eagle to complement Proceq GPRs. In the same year Proceq expanded their concrete inspection portfolio with three new products: the world's most powerful yet lightest multi-channel ultrasonic imaging system, Pundit PD8050, a compact pile integrity testing solution, PI8000, plus the Proceq GP8100 GPR for scanning large areas. 

2022 - Screening Eagle’s Proceq officially became a Swiss Confederation Accredited Calibration Lab according to ISO 17025 audited by the Swiss Accreditation Service (SAS). The formal recognition confirms that Proceq have and use the proper tools, knowledge and processes to provide the highest standard of quality and services in calibration of their equipment. Proceq has also won several awards including the SIQT Top Innovator award for 2020/2021 and 2021/22.

2023 - With their continuous commitment to quality and staying ahead of the curve, Proceq updated their Profometer cover meters and corrosion sensors, and developed new multichannel GPRs for subsurface mapping – all complete with state-of-the-art software.

2024 – The company officially released the revolutionary GS9000 multichannel subsurface GPR array with 3D visualization in real-time.
